Edge Total Intelligence Inc. (TSXV: CTRL, OTCQB: UNFYF) has announced the renewal of a significant contract with a leading global human capital and payroll solutions provider, extending their partnership for an additional year. This renewal, which continues a relationship that began in 2013, underscores edgeTI's established role in delivering its edgeCore™ platform to enhance operational visibility and decision-making capabilities for the client. The edgeCore™ platform integrates real-time data across various payroll and operational systems, providing executive-level dashboards, performance monitoring, and event-driven alerts, thereby facilitating a more streamlined operational workflow.
